[quote=Anonymous]SSI has an asset max (it's $2000, not $5000, and one car is excluded). Low-income people can get it based on age at 65. Social Security retirement benefits have no asset limits. She may qualify for a small amount of retirement benefits (it's based on how much she paid in FICA taxes through the years) but still be low enough income for SSI. SSA may have taken applications for both programs. As for what you should do, OP, I don't know. Medicaid and SSI may be more generous in CA than VA (CA has an SSI state supplement).
